The path in the wizard file is correct...VFXAU wrote:PianoTeq Demo 2.3 Wizard, it seems very hungry on CPU, we should all contact the vendor as I feel it can be made to run better.
The plugin will run more polyphony/notes if you disable the built in
reverb. By using a BANK you can use CHUNK support to disable the reverb.
How to reduce size: To reduce the size of this plug so it takes up less room you can delete the following...
The entire 'Pianoteq 2.3 Trial' folder can be deleted, it was left alone in case it helps users get the full version working.
